Actinospica is a genus in the phylum Actinomycetota (Bacteria).[2]
Etymology
The name Actinospica derives from:
Greek noun aktis, aktinos (ἀκτίς, ἀκτῖνος), a beam (=an actinomycete-like bacterium); Latin feminine gender noun spica, tuft; Neo-Latin feminine gender noun Actinospica, an actinomycete with tufts of aerial hyphae.[2]

Species
The genus contains 4 species (including basonyms and synonyms), namely[2]
- A. acidiphila Cavaletti et al. 2006 (Neo-Latin noun acidum (from Latin adjective acidus, sour), an acid; Neo-Latin adjective philus from Greek adjective philos (φίλος) meaning friend, loving; Neo-Latin feminine gender adjective acidiphila, acid-loving.)[1]
- A. robiniae Cavaletti et al. 2006 (Type species of the genus).; Neo-Latin feminine gender noun Robinia, a genus of tree (as it was isolated from Robinia pseudoacacia); Neo-Latin feminine gender genitive case noun robiniae, of Robinia[1]
